<p><strong>Updated:</strong> A 52-year-old Florida lawyer has been charged with aggravated battery with a deadly weapon for allegedly hitting a wedding guest over the head with a dinner plate—an accusation that he denies.</p>
<p><a href="https://markroherlaw.com/index.html">Mark Stuart Roher</a> of Florida was arrested Jan. 18 after police were called to the Boca Lago Country Club in Boca Raton, Florida, report the <a href="https://nypost.com/2025/02/12/us-news/florida-lawyer-mark-roher-allegedly-shattered-plate-on-wedding-guests-head-sparking-fight-over-buffet-line-cutting">New York Post</a> (via <a href="https://abovethelaw.com/2025/02/morning-docket-02-12-25">Above the Law</a>), <a href="https://www.newsweek.com/florida-attorney-accused-hitting-man-plate-wedding-2021488">Newsweek</a>, the <a href="https://www.miaminewtimes.com/news/florida-attorney-who-brawled-in-prime-rib-buffet-arrested-22297275">Miami New Times</a>, <a href="https://cbs12.com/news/local/wedding-turns-chaotic-as-attorney-accused-of-assault-with-plate-over-buffet-line-cutting-boca-raton-wedding-florida-man-crime-january-27-2025">WPEC</a>, Law &amp; Crime (<a href="https://lawandcrime.com/video/youre-parading-me-attorney-who-allegedly-smashed-dinner-plate-on-mans-head-over-line-cutting-at-prime-rib-wedding-buffet-claims-hes-the-real-victim-bodycam-shows">here</a> and <a href="https://lawandcrime.com/crime/the-large-bald-man-struck-the-slimmer-man-on-the-head-with-a-dinner-plate-florida-attorney-allegedly-attacks-father-of-girl-who-cut-in-front-of-him-in-buffet-line-at-meat-station">here</a>) and <a href="https://bocanewsnow.com/2025/01/22/freedom-at-steak-more-on-lawyer-jailed-in-boca-prime-rib-attack">BocaNewsNow.com</a>.</p>
<p>Roher was later released on a $1,000 bond.</p>
<p>Roher told police that he was upset because people ahead of him had cut in a buffet line, identified as a prime rib carving station by BocaNewsNow.com. Roher admitted that he got in an argument with the victim and shoved him, but Roher denied hitting him on the head with a plate, according to a police report cited by Law &amp; Crime.</p>
<p>The victim told police that he let his niece get in line ahead of him and then agreed to let two other girls join her, police said in a <a href="https://www.abajournal.com/files/RoherProbCsAff.pdf">probable cause affidavit</a>. One of the girls was identified as the victim’s daughter. After the argument began, the victim alleged, he was hit over the head with a plate and then shoved and grabbed by the collar by Roher, who was holding a plate over his head.</p>
<p>The victim said the person who hit him with a plate was a woman in a black dress. A worker, however, said the person who hit the victim with a plate was Roher.</p>
<p>A “melee” followed, according to a police report cited by several publications. Roher told police that “numerous people” beat him up, Law &amp; Crime reports.</p>
<p>Roher is <a href="https://www.abajournal.com/files/RoherAttyApp.pdf">represented by</a> Michelle Suskauer and Tyler DiMaio of Dimond Kaplan &amp; Rothstein in West Palm Beach, Florida. Suskauer gave this statement to the ABA Journal:</p>
<p>“Mr. Roher is a well-respected and  experienced attorney  who assists individuals and businesses through the complicated bankruptcy process.  He flatly denies the allegations and has entered a plea of not guilty.”</p>

<p>Armed with a large <a href="https://lawandcrime.com/crime/mom-im-not-a-psychopath-teen-says-he-told-his-mother-im-not-this-murderer-in-bodycam-clip-captured-months-before-he-allegedly-stabbed-her-to-death/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">kitchen knife</a> with a pink handle, 22-year-old <a href="https://lawandcrime.com/high-profile/made-false-statements-ex-wisconsin-supreme-court-justice-who-led-investigation-into-2020-election-slapped-with-professional-misconduct-charges/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Wisconsin</a> resident Kailee Brantner allegedly attacked her boyfriend last week — plunging the blade <a href="https://lawandcrime.com/crime/today-im-going-to-commit-a-crime-man-stabbed-shopper-in-neck-with-scissors-inside-target-bathroom-on-black-friday-police-say/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">into his neck</a> and slicing him open on his arms and chest — during a disagreement over using their house as their future wedding venue, cops say.</p>
<p>“The defendant attacked him without warning,” Brantner’s criminal complaint alleges, according to local Fox affiliate <a href="https://www.fox6now.com/news/brookfield-stabbing-allegedly-over-wedding-venue-dispute-woman-accused" target="_blank" rel="noopener">WITI</a>. “(Brantner) had woken up to text messages and screenshots between the defendant and his mother, and this caused an argument.”</p>
<p>Brantner, a mom from Waukesha County, was charged Friday with a count of first-degree recklessly endangering safety using a dangerous weapon in a <a href="https://lawandcrime.com/tag/domestic-abuse/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">domestic abuse</a> situation for the Jan. 29 incident, according to <a href="https://wcca.wicourts.gov/caseDetail.html?caseNo=2025CF000192&amp;countyNo=67&amp;index=0&amp;mode=details" target="_blank" rel="noopener">online court records</a>. She posted bond and is now required to stay at least 1 mile away from her boyfriend.</p>
<aside class="o-callout__recirculate o-callout"/>
<p>According to the local newspaper <a href="https://www.gmtoday.com/the_freeman/news/brookfield-woman-charged-after-allegedly-stabbing-boyfriend-in-fight-over-wedding-venue/article_abe50127-d38f-5088-b035-9716e970a966.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ener">The Waukesha Freeman</a> and WITI, Brantner told police she was talking with her boyfriend and his mom about “using their house as a wedding venue” before the stabbing occurred.</p>
<p>“(The victim) had woken up to text messages and screenshots between the defendant and his mother, and this caused an argument,” the complaint says.</p>
<p>It’s unclear what was said in the text messages, only that they made Brantner feel “uncomfortable” and pertained to using their home as a wedding venue, according to police. Brantner, who has a daughter, allegedly told her boyfriend she didn’t want him around the child anymore.</p>
<p>Authorities say Brantner came home early from work last Wednesday and attacked her boyfriend immediately and “without warning.”</p>
<p>The two of them allegedly fought back and forth after Brantner brandished the kitchen knife and attacked him with it.</p>
<p>Police say she swung the weapon at him multiple times and sliced him open on his left bicep, right and left sides of his chest, and the left side of his neck.</p>

<p>Brantner and her boyfriend each admitted to assaulting each other after the incident.</p>
<p>Investigators reported seeing red marks and a cut on Brantner’s nose afterward. She is accused of chasing her boyfriend around their home with the knife as he was attempting to pack up his things to leave. Brantner described what went down as a “heated, physical altercation” during her interviews with police. She told cops her boyfriend threatened her that day — saying, “she was not going to win and laughed that she was going to get her daughter taken away,” per the complaint.</p>
<p>Brantner faces up to 30 years behind bars if convicted. She’s due back in court on Feb. 13.</p>
